Answer: Average unit cost=$5.800 per unit

Cost of Ending inventory =$3,190

Explanation:

Average unit cost

First purchase= 650 units x $4=$2,600

Second Purchase=750 units x $6 =$4,500

Third Purchase=    850 units x $7 = $5,950

Total Cost =                                     $13,050

Average unit cost = Total cost/ number of units =13,050/(650+750+850)= 13,050/2250= $5.8 per unit

Cost of Ending inventory = 550 unts at hand x $5.8 =$3,190

(using the average cost method)
